My Buying Guides on Hand Engraving Tools For Metal
When I first started hand engraving on metal, I quickly realized that having the right tools makes all the difference. Whether you’re a beginner or looking to upgrade your kit, here’s what I’ve learned about choosing the best hand engraving tools for metal.
Understanding Hand Engraving Tools
Before diving into purchases, I took time to understand the basic types of engraving tools. Typically, you’ll find:
- Gravers or Burins: These are the primary tools for engraving, with sharp tips to carve into metal. They come in various shapes like flat, round, and square.
- Engraving Blocks or Vises: To hold your metal piece steady while you work.
- Magnification Tools: Such as magnifying glasses or loupes, which are essential for detailed work.
- Sharpening Supplies: Like stones or strops, to keep your gravers sharp and effective.
Choosing the Right Graver Shapes and Sizes
From my experience, having a variety of graver shapes is crucial. I started with a set including flat, square, and round gravers. Each shape creates different line styles and depths, so consider what kind of designs you want to create. For fine detail, smaller sizes work best, while larger gravers are great for bold cuts.
Material Compatibility
Metals vary in hardness, so I made sure the tools I chose could handle the types of metal I planned to work on—like copper, silver, brass, or steel. Harder metals require tougher, high-quality steel gravers that hold their edge longer.
Comfort and Ergonomics
Engraving can be a precise and lengthy task, so comfort matters. I looked for tools with comfortable, ergonomic handles that fit well in my hand. Some gravers come with wooden or cushioned grips, which helped reduce fatigue.
Quality and Durability
Investing in high-quality tools is worth it. I opted for gravers made from hardened tool steel, which stayed sharp longer and resisted chipping. Cheap tools might save money upfront but can be frustrating to use and wear out quickly.
Starter Sets vs. Individual Tools
If you’re just beginning, a starter kit can be a good way to get a variety of gravers and accessories at once. However, as I gained experience, I preferred buying individual pieces tailored to my specific needs and style.
Additional Accessories to Consider
- Sharpening Stones: Keeping your tools sharp is key, so I recommend investing in quality sharpening stones or diamond plates.
- Work Holding Devices: A solid engraving block or vise keeps your metal stable, which is essential for precision.
- Lighting and Magnification: Good lighting and magnification tools made a huge difference in my accuracy and reduced eye strain.
Budget Considerations
Engraving tools can vary widely in price. I balanced cost and quality by starting with a mid-range set and upgrading individual tools over time. Remember that durable, well-made tools often save money in the long run.
Where to Buy
I found specialty art supply stores, jewelry-making suppliers, and reputable online retailers to be the best sources. Reading reviews and asking for recommendations from experienced engravers helped me avoid low-quality products.
Final Tips from My Experience
- Practice regularly to get comfortable with your tools.
- Keep your gravers sharp—it makes engraving much easier.
- Start with softer metals before moving on to harder materials.
- Don’t rush your purchases; invest in tools that feel right for you.
